Hot 60+ Space Saving Ideas for Your Home Office: Great Ideas from 2018
Creating an efficient and inspiring home office is essential in today’s work-from-home landscape. Space constraints can be challenging, but innovative design ideas can transform even the smallest spaces into productive work environments. Here are over 60 fantastic space-saving ideas that gained popularity in 2018, perfect for anyone looking to enhance their home office setup.
1. Wall-Mounted Desks
Opt for a wall-mounted desk that can fold up when not in use. This saves floor space and gives the room a clean, minimalist look.
2. Floating Shelves
Install floating shelves above your desk for storage and decoration. This utilizes vertical space effectively while keeping your workspace organized.
3. Under-Desk Storage
Use rolling carts or bins that fit under your desk. These keep essential supplies accessible without cluttering your workspace.
4. Multi-Functional Furniture
Choose furniture that serves multiple purposes, such as a desk that doubles as a bookshelf or a storage ottoman that can hold office supplies.
5. Pegboards
Pegboards are not just for garages. Use them in your home office to hang tools, supplies, or decorative items, maximizing wall space.
6. Compact Workstations
Look for compact workstations that offer a desk, shelving, and storage in one small package. They come in various styles to match your décor.
7. Mobile Desks
Consider a mobile desk or cart that can be moved around as needed, allowing you to choose the best spot to work throughout the day.
8. Repurpose Furniture
Transform unwanted furniture into office pieces. An old dresser can become a desk, and a console table can serve as a work surface.
9. Clever Partitioning
Use room dividers or tall bookshelves as partitions to create a separate workspace within a larger room, providing privacy and focus.
10. Cable Management Systems
Keep your workspace tidy with cable management systems. Use clips or sleeves to organize cords and eliminate visual clutter.
11. Lightweight Chairs
Choose lightweight, stackable chairs that can be easily stored away when not in use, saving space and allowing flexibility in your office layout.
12. Roll-Out Filing Cabinets
Select filing cabinets with wheels that can easily be rolled out of sight or moved when needed.
13. Incorporate Plants
Add small potted plants to your desk or shelves to create a vibrant atmosphere without taking up valuable space.
14. Optimize Lighting
Utilize wall-mounted lamps or under-shelf lighting to brighten your workspace without needing bulky table lamps.
15. Hidden Storage
Look for desks with built-in hidden storage compartments that can keep your work essentials out of sight but within easy reach.
16. Use Door Space
Hang organizers on the inside of your office door for easy access to office supplies while freeing up desk and wall space.
17. Sleek Monitor Stands
Elevate monitors using stands that provide additional storage underneath. This creates a cleaner desk aesthetic and frees up surface space.
18. Smart Use of Windows
If possible, position your desk near a window to maximize natural light, which can enhance productivity and mood.
19. Corner Desks
Maximize corner space with a corner desk designed to fit snugly into the room, making efficient use of often-underutilized areas.
20. Accent Colors
Incorporate bright accent colors in your décor to create a more dynamic and inspiring workspace without adding physical clutter.
21. Photo Frames as Organizers
Use a multi-photo frame to display art or photos while using the back as a hidden bulletin board for notes and reminders.
22. Minimalist Decor
Keep decorations to a minimum to maintain a clean, organized environment. Less clutter means a more focused workspace.
23. Stackable Travel Cases
Use stackable travel cases for storing supplies when not in use. These can be easily stowed away and pulled out as needed.
24. Vertical File Systems
Implement vertical filing systems in your storage area to quickly access important documents without occupying a large footprint.
25. Desk With Built-In Outlets
Choosing a desk equipped with built-in power outlets can reduce the need for extension leads and keep cables neatly managed.
26. Create Zones
Divide your office into zones for different activities: work, storage, and relaxation. This organization promotes productivity and keeps distractions at bay.
27. Artistic Touches
Incorporate a few artistic elements or sculptures that express your style without taking up functional space.
28. Wall Art Storage
Use decorative wall-mounted racks or systems to display art supplies or items you want accessible while keeping floors clear.
29. Use Baskets
Baskets can be a stylish way to store items on shelves or under desks; they keep things organized and are easy to access.
30. Technology Integration
Look for smart office gadgets that combine functions, like a speaker and a charger, to eliminate clutter.
31. Foldable Chairs
Invest in foldable chairs that can be quickly put away when you have visitors, maximizing floor space.
32. Decorative Bookends
Use bookends as a decorative way to keep books and documents organized on shelves without using additional containers.
33. Inspirational Boards
Create inspiration boards on your walls using corkboard or magnetic boards to keep the space visually interesting and motivating.
34. Workspace Zones
Laminate or color-code different areas of your desk space for organizing tasks — for instance, one area for paperwork and another for tech.
35. Wall Hooks
Install wall hooks for lightweight items like bags or headphones, which can otherwise clutter your workspace.
36. Custom Cabinetry
If space allows, consider custom cabinetry that fits your office needs and maximizes every square inch with built-in partitions.
37. Switch to Digital Tools
Utilize apps and tools to reduce paper clutter and maintain a digital organization system.
38. Magnetic Strips
Use magnetic strips to hold finished projects or important documents on the wall, freeing up desk space.
39. Portable File Boxes
Portable file boxes can organize important papers without taking up valuable workspace permanently.
40. Reinforced Shelving Unit
Go for a tall shelving unit that can be anchored to the wall; it saves space while providing ample storage.
41. Smart Storage Ottomans
Opt for stylish ottomans that can provide extra seating and storage for office supplies or personal items.
42. Desk Organizers
Invest in desk organizers that expand and collapse to personalize your workspace as needed.
43. Strategic Book Arrangement
Arranging books by color or size can provide an aesthetic look while keeping essentials organized.
44. Curtained Off Areas
Use curtains to visually separate different areas of your home office, creating a cozy nook without heavy construction.
45. Efficient Filing Systems
Designate a specific area for document storage and implement a logical filing system to make retrieval easy.
46. Minimal Tech Decor
Choose tech gadgets with aesthetic value, reducing the clutter of unattractive cables while enhancing the overall appearance.
47. Leveraging Small Furniture
Incorporate small stools or side tables that serve as either extra seating or a spot for coffee cups during work breaks.
48. Open Shelving
Open shelving units can provide a stylish way to display items while keeping them easily accessible.
49. Vertical Gardens
Try installing vertical gardens to improve air quality and aesthetics without occupying desk or floor space.
50. Easily Movable Furniture
Furniture with casters or wheels can add versatility, allowing the setup to be quickly changed when needed.
51. Pinboard Walls
Create a pinboard wall to keep important reminders and documents organized without relying on bulky frames or shelves.
52. Color-Coded Organizers
Using clear bins or organizers can help in organizing supplies by color, simplifying finding what you need quickly.
53. Desk Top Plants
Choose small desktop plants that require minimal care while adding life to your work area.
54. Maximize Closet Space
Use the closet for office storage, incorporating organizers, shelves, and hooks to keep everything tidy yet accessible.
55. Wall-Mounted Monitors
Elevating your monitor on a wall mount can save desk space while also allowing for a more ergonomic setup.
56. Incorporate a Ladder Shelf
Ladder shelves can provide a chic way to display books and plants, using vertical space effectively.
57. Use Repurposed Jars
Repurpose jars for storage on shelves or desks, turning recycled materials into functional décor.
58. Folding Room Dividers
Folding room dividers allow you to create temporary separation, providing privacy and focus during work hours.
59. Repurposed Crates
Old crates can serve as shelving units or storage boxes, making them versatile and functional.
60. Smart Boards
Magnetic boards that can double as planners or organizers not only keep you organized but also serve as décor.
